The Erasmus Charter for Higher Education (ECHE) provides the general quality framework for European and international cooperation activities a higher education institution (HEI) may carry out within the Erasmus+ Programme. The College of Europe, founded in 1949, is a unique postgraduate institute specialising in European education and training. Intensive programmes are offered in European integration issues, with particular emphasis on law, economics, political and social sciences.
